서버관리
2020.05.21 07:59

서버 이전

Views 239 Votes 0 Comment 0
?

Shortcut

PrevPrev Article

NextNext Article

Larger Font Smaller Font Up Down Go comment Print
?

Shortcut

PrevPrev Article

NextNext Article

Larger Font Smaller Font Up Down Go comment Print

서버이전순서

서버 이전은 아래와 같은 순서로 진행됩니다. (도메인 네임서버 설정이 끝난 경우)


1. DB 백업

2. 압축

3. 데이터 전송

4. 압축 해제

5. DB 복원

6. 도메인 설정 변경


1. DB 백업

$ mysqldump -u아이디 -p DB명 > 백업파일명.sql 

$ 데이터베이스비밀번호


2. 압축

$ tar cvzfp file1.tgz dir1 

> dir1 전체를 file1.tgz 파일로 퍼미션 보존 압축 


3. 데이터 전송


3.1. rsync를 사용하는 방법 (카페24에서는 rsync가 제공되지 않음.)

1) 원격 서버의 디렉토리를 로컬 서버로 복사하기

$ rsync -avzh root@175.123.253.69:/home/opeanut/opeanut20200503.tgz ./


2) 로컬 서버에서 원격 서버로 디렉토리 복사하기

$ rsync -avz public_html/ root@150.95.129.155:/home1/USERID/www/ 


3.2. Secure Copy를 사용하는 방법 (카페24 이용시 사용)

1) Remote 서버에서 파일 받기

$ scp -P 22 root@175.123.253.69:/home/opeanut/opeanut20200503.tgz ./

$ yes or no? (yes)

$ password? (패스워드 입력)

> remote 서버의 opeanut20200503.tgz 파일을 local의 ./ 로 다운로드 받는다.


2) Remote 서버에 파일 올리기

$ scp -P 22 /home/myhome/abc.tar oracle@123.456.78.9:/home/oracle/

> abc.tar 파일을 123.456.78.9 서버의 22번 포트로 SSH 접속하여 oracle 사용자로 로그인 한 후 /home/oracle/ 아래에 복사한다.


4. 압축 해제

$ tar xvfz 압축한파일명.tar.gz


5. DB 복원

$ mysql -u아이디 -p DB명 < 백업파일명 

$ 데이터베이스비밀번호


6. 도메인 설정 변경


#서버이전 #DB백업 #압축 #데이터전송 #압축해제 #DB복원 #도메인설정변경


참조글 

https://eond.com/tip/19250

https://eond.com/tip/19280

https://eond.com/tip/390500

https://eond.com/tip/380111

기존대댓글
추가시작 대댓글시작
대댓글끝 추가끝


List of Articles
No. Category Subject Views Votes
40 웹호스팅 innoDB 메모리 설정 방법 file 80 0
39 웹호스팅 HestiaCP 사용방법 85 0
38 웹호스팅 HestiaCP 설치방법 file 78 0
37 리눅스 리눅스 / 사용자 / 사용자 조회, 사용자 추가, 사용자 삭제, 사용자 수정 76 0
36 웹호스팅 웹호스팅에서 php 설정 변경하는 방법 85 0
35 리눅스 리스토리의 IT's/IT Story Mysql 설치후 phpMyadmin 접속 안될때 - Cannot start session 100 0
34 리눅스 CentOS PHP/PHP-FPM 설치방법 92 0
33 리눅스 리눅스 그룹 생성/삭제/확인/추가 - groupadd file 109 0
32 VPS 요즘 일방문자가 5000~6000씩 찍히는데 이유를 모르겠습니다. file 87 0
31 웹호스팅 사이트 백업하는 방법 198 1
30 리눅스 리눅스 tar 특정폴더 제외하고 압축하기 304 0
29 서버관리 아파치 재실행 289 0
28 서버관리 압축해제 323 0
27 서버관리 소유자 권한 설정 316 0
26 서버관리 신규 유저 생성 328 0
25 서버관리 Mysql 비밀번호 변경하는 방법 130 0
24 Mysqldump를 사용하여 MySQL데이터베이스를 백업 및 복원하는 방법 243 0
23 서버관리 mysqldump not found 467 0
22 서버관리 신규 사용자 생성 secret 0 0
» 서버관리 서버 이전 239 0
Board Pagination Prev 1 2 Next
/ 2